Transaction 2366406d38b1ded0f1376629bc6404eb1fedb1b092eceb926741ad7204ac8997
1 Input
1 Output
-
2366406d38b1ded0f1376629bc6404eb1fedb1b092eceb926741ad7204ac8997:0
- value
- 1395665327
- script pubkey
- OP_PUSHBYTES_33 03dfbc61599721184a45ecd3a97eb0fc8d06c975db72dad1918c8e5864332b5996 OP_CHECKSIG